Seth Pettit, 89, passed away on July 24, 2010. He resided at 1261 East Cutler Road (3700 South) in Millcreek Township, Utah at the time of his death.

He was born February 8, 1921 in Salt Lake City the eighth child of Archibald Newel and Genevieve Johnson Pettit. He grew up in South Salt Lake and attended local schools.

Seth married Neva Norene Anderson of Providence, Utah on January 19, 1942 in the Salt Lake Temple. Soon after their marriage, Seth was drafted into the Army during World War II. He saw action in Africa and Italy and was honorably discharged in 1945. He lived in the Salt Lake area most of his life and was a residential home builder.

Seth and Neva raised a family of seven children. Their children were taught how to work and the importance of thrift and self reliance. Their youngest son, Douglas, was downs syndrome and Seth and Neva volunteered many hours and donated many projects to help support organizations that Doug was a part of.

He participated on the board of directors for the Mount Olympus Training Center, and on the advisory board for the Work Activity Center. He was a member of the LDS Church and served in many positions. Neva passed away in 2002 and Douglas passed away in 2006.
